The global water jet equipment market is witnessing significant trends, particularly heading into 2026. According to a recent market research report, the industry is projected to grow at a compound annual growth rate (CAGR) of 6.5% from 2023 to 2026. This growth is fueled by the rising need for precision cutting in various sectors, including manufacturing and construction. Water jet technology’s ability to cut through complex materials without generating heat makes it invaluable.

Another trend is the increasing demand for environmentally friendly equipment. As industries seek sustainable solutions, manufacturers are focusing on reducing water consumption and energy use. Reports indicate that around 30% of buyers prioritize eco-friendly features when selecting water jet equipment. However, not all equipment meets these expectations, creating confusion in the market. Buyers often struggle to differentiate between genuinely sustainable options and those merely marketed as such.

Despite these promising developments, challenges remain. The initial investment in high-quality Water Jet Systems can be daunting for some companies. Additionally, maintenance costs can escalate if proper care is not taken, leading to potential operational disruptions. As the market evolves, understanding these trends will be crucial for global buyers looking to make informed decisions.

Key Features to Look for in Water Jet Machinery in 2026

When selecting water jet machinery in 2026, certain key features are essential. Efficiency is crucial. Choose equipment that minimizes waste while maximizing cutting power. This reduces both costs and environmental impact. Additionally, consider energy consumption. Sustainable machines often have modern designs that lower electricity use.

Precision defines quality in water jet cutting. Look for technology that guarantees accuracy in dimensions. Advanced control systems enable operators to make fine adjustments. Such features lead to better outcomes. However, accuracy can be inconsistent if machines are not routinely calibrated. Operators should regularly check settings to maintain optimal performance.

Durability is another aspect worth examining. High-grade materials ensure longevity. Machines facing harsh environments need robust components. On the flip side, some might overlook maintenance schedules, leading to unexpected downtime. Regular service checks prevent these issues. Features like easy access to parts can simplify repairs. Investing in machines that emphasize these aspects can lead to enhanced productivity in the long run.

Technical Innovations Shaping the Future of Water Jet Equipment

The future of water jet equipment is being shaped by technical innovations that push the boundaries of efficiency and precision. Recent industry reports project a growth rate of over 5% for this technology by 2026. Automation plays a critical role. Advanced robotics are being integrated to enhance the accuracy of cuts and reduce manual intervention. This shift not only increases safety but also minimizes human error.

Energy efficiency is another vital area of development. Current water jet systems utilize high-pressure pumps that consume significant energy. The latest designs aim to reduce energy usage by approximately 20% without compromising performance. However, transitioning to these systems requires investment and understanding of new technologies. Manufacturers must continue to focus on sustainable practices while integrating cutting-edge features.

Software advancements also drive innovation. New control systems enable real-time monitoring of operations. This data collection leads to predictive maintenance, thus lowering downtime. Yet, the steep learning curve associated with these technologies can be a barrier for some. As the industry evolves, the balancing act between adopting new tech and ensuring user proficiency remains a challenge.
